Par 3 Courses

Par 3 courses are great for a casual round of golf with friends. These courses typically have nine or 18 holes, but each hole is a par 3, which means you’ll only need to hit a tee shot and then putt out. Par 3 courses are often less expensive than full-sized courses and can be a fun way to get out on the course without committing to a full round.

Indoor Golf Simulators

For those living in colder climates or for those who prefer to play golf indoors, indoor golf simulators offer a great alternative to playing on a real course. These simulators use high-tech software and sensors to simulate different courses and conditions, allowing you to play golf year-round, regardless of the weather. Many golf simulators also offer virtual reality options, making the experience even more immersive.

1. What is Golf With Your Friends?

Golf With Your Friends is a mini-golf game that can be played with friends online. It is a casual and fun game that can be played by people of all ages.
